Video of Purdue vs Duke - 2010 Regional Semi Finals
- Final Score: Purdue: 57, Duke: 70
- NCAA Tournament Game: 2010 Regional Semi Finals
- Reliant Stadium
In a decisive 70-57 win, Duke rolled past Purdue on their way to the Elite Eight for the first time since 2004. Duke's Kyle Singler finished a solid night with 24 points, while Purdue's JaJuan Johnson posted a respectable effort as well with 23 points. The Blue Devils went on to defeat Baylor and move one steps closer to becoming the 2010 national champions.
